为选择对话框增加PageSize参数

This commit is contained in:
zhulianghua 2018-08-20 15:09:46 +08:00
parent bedadc78bb
commit 5b7b5032de

View File

@ -669,6 +669,9 @@ var AsDialog = {
OpenSelector : function(sObjectType,sParaString,sStyle,callback,title,rightType){
return this.selectCatalogDialog(sObjectType,sParaString,sStyle,callback,title,rightType);//使用在SELECT_CATALOG中自定义查询选择信息
},
OpenSelector : function(sObjectType,sParaString,sStyle,callback,title,rightType,pageSize){
return this.selectCatalogDialog(sObjectType,sParaString,sStyle,callback,title,rightType,pageSize);//使用在SELECT_CATALOG中自定义查询选择信息
},
_PopupPage : function(pageinfo,callback){
if (!$.isPlainObject(pageinfo)) {alert("Arguments is not fit!");return;}
var sPageURL = sWebRootPath + "/Redirector?OpenerClientID="+sCompClientID+"&TargetWindow=Popup&ComponentURL="+pageinfo.url+AsControl._getParaString(pageinfo.para);
@ -721,6 +724,18 @@ var AsDialog = {
};
this._PopupPage(pageinfo,callback);
},
selectCatalogDialog:function(sObjectType,sParaString,sStyle,callback,titles,righttype,pageSize){
var showTitle= titles||"请选择";
var srighttype=righttype||"default";
var pageinfo = {
width:this._getStyleDialogWidth(sStyle,700),
height:this._getStyleDialogHeight(sStyle,540),
url:"/Frame/page/tools/dialog/SelectCatalog.jsp",
para:"SelName="+sObjectType+"&ParaString="+sParaString+"&RightType="+srighttype+"&PageSize="+pageSize,
title: showTitle
};
this._PopupPage(pageinfo,callback);
},
/**使select_catalog
* sObjectType对象类型